Mogadishu City clinch 2024/25 Somalia National League title

Mogadishu City Club are the 2024/25 Somalia National League champions for the ninth time. The capital city side drew their Round 22 game against arch-rivals Heegan, but the title had been secured a few weeks earlier.

Mogadishu City were in top form this season, scoring 62 goals, and their defensive shape was among the best as they conceded just 16 goals — the second fewest in the league after second-placed Heegan. The club waited three years to lift the title, collecting 57 points — six more than Heegan — and they also outperformed reigning champions Dekedda and 2020/21 champions Horseed.

FIFA President Gianni Infantino sent a congratulatory letter to the club following their victory, and they will represent Somalia in the 2025/26 CAF Champions League.

The 2024/25 Somali National League was contested by 12 clubs, and larger crowds were seen attending matches. Gasco and Madbacadda were relegated from the top flight.
